In almost every modern website we have seen a login and signup feature, which is surely an important service for both the client and the service provider. When a user signs up for a certain website they have to put in a username a password, to enter the password websites ask them to enter a password two times, this is for the user’s security, whether the entered password is the same or not. In this article. We will create a confirmed password validation using HTML, CSS, and JavaScript.

< script >
function validate_password() {
let pass = document.getElementById('pass').value;
let confirm_pass = document.getElementById('confirm_pass').value;
if (pass != confirm_pass) {
document.getElementById('wrong_pass_alert').style.color = 'red';
document.getElementById('wrong_pass_alert').innerHTML
= '☒ Use same password';
document.getElementById('create').disabled = true;
document.getElementById('create').style.opacity = (0.4);
} else {
document.getElementById('wrong_pass_alert').style.color = 'green';
document.getElementById('wrong_pass_alert').innerHTML =
'🗹 Password Matched';
document.getElementById('create').disabled = false;
document.getElementById('create').style.opacity = (1);
}
}
function wrong_pass_alert() {
if (document.getElementById('pass').value != "" &&
document.getElementById('confirm_pass').value != "") {
alert("Your response is submitted");
} else {
alert("Please fill all the fields");
}
}
</ script >
